Birch Bark Strip Cutter

Birch bark is easy enough to harvest from a fallen tree. I never take from a healthy tree, though it certainly can be done without irreparably harming the tree – there's just enough available from fallen trees or firewood trees that there's no reason to deface a beautiful and elegant tree that's left standing. To harvest, just take a sharp knife and make a longitudinal cut through the bark. The only tricky bit is getting the first inch or so up from the cut. After that, I can usually peel the piece of bark from the entire circumference of the log. I just need that first inch to have something to hang onto.


The difficulty actually comes after the bark is off. Most birch bark crafts require cutting the bark. Stout scissors work fine, but are imprecise. Knives are excellent, but slow. If you want a lot of uniform strips for something like basket weaving, you need a way to slice up the bark uniformly.


My wife recently took a class at the local Folk School, where she got to see the birch bark cutter they had specially made by a machinist. It has two circular blades and can be set to give uniform strips of several different widths. I'm not a machinist and I don't pretend to be one, but I am pretty good at figuring things out when I have a goal in mind. So, I wanted to see if I could make a birch bark cutter that would make uniform 1/2” strips. That's a size that I think will be useful for woven sheaths (tuohituppi in Finnish) and also small woven baskets.


My starting point. A piece of oak I had in my scrap wood for enough years that I can't recall when or where I got it. A 45mm rotary cutting blade available wherever cloth cutting tools are sold. And a 5/16” bolt, two washers, and a nut. Also a few wood screws.

I cut a base 4” by 6”. Another 4”x6” piece yields the blade holder and what I'm calling the fence.



For the circular blade to fit through the blade holder, I needed a slot not much wider than the thickness of the blade.  I bought these miniature saw blades several years ago for a project I never made.  This is the first time I've ever taken them out of their package.

I forgot to take a picture before I started, but you can see an excellent slot in the blade holder.  I had to cut through from both sides, but careful work made it possible.  

Here, I'm cutting the groove for the blade to fit into in the base.  Notice that bar clamp holding it in place. This is pretty important, as I needed both hands on the drill to steady it.  And I don't like the idea of my fingers coming anywhere near that rotating little saw.  I even unplugged my drill when I changed the bit because the idea of that saw blade hitting my hand just gave me the willies.

I drilled pilot holes for the wood screws and a larger one for the bolt that will hold the blade.  Oak needs pilot holes because it won't compress like soft pine will.  The pilot holes also mean nothing is going to shift right as I drive the screws in.   

I also countersunk the holes so the screw heads will be flush with the surface of the wood.

With the blade holder screwed to the fence, I used the hole in the blade holder to guide the bit through the fence.  That bolt needs to go all the way through.

I screwed the fence onto the base and it is essentially complete.  Note the gap between the blade holder and the base.  My thought was that a close fit like this will make sure the bark doesn't bunch up in the cutter.  I learned later that a bigger gap would be better.

Here you can see the screws that hold the blade holder in place and the hole between them for the bolt.

Four screws on the base, all nice and flush.

Because the blade is essentially a circular razor blade, I needed both hands to carefully assemble the contraption.  But it should be pretty obvious what's going on.  I plan to make some sort of blade guard.  That slicer is up where careless fingers could be cut all too easily.

And here it is in use.  I used two bar clamps to hold it to my work bench because with one, it would shift and rotate a little bit.  I want the cutter to be steady.

And that's a nice, 1/2" strip of bark coming out!

However, not pictured is what happened next. I got the bark most of the way through, but there was a thick bit (the black knobby part of birch bark) and it was about 3/16” thick, being forced through a 5/32” gap. I got it in far enough to jam in place and had to take the fence off the base to get it loose. Doing this over, I'll plan for 1/4” gap. In this case, I don't think the tight gap is actually important to the function of the tool.


There you have it. Not a professional machinist-made instrument, but a functional birch bark cutter that does the job.
